What does photovoltaic tracking bracket mean
Tracking photovoltaic brackets refer to the photovoltaic mounts that can automatically adjust their angle to follow the changing solar incidence angle throughout the day. With the continuous development of technology and the focus on power generation efficiency, tracking brackets have broad development. . The increase in power generation brought by different photovoltaic tracking brackets Compared with the fixed installation with the optimal tilt angle, the power generation of horizontal single-axis tracking is increased by 17%~30%, the power generation of single-axis tracking with a tilt of 5° is. . Fixed Brackets: These systems hold solar panels at a predetermined tilt angle and orientation, usually optimized for the region's annual sun path. They are simple, sturdy, and widely used in both residential and commercial rooftop systems. The single-axis bracket has low wind resistance and is suitable for areas with high wind speed; the dual-axis bracket can track light sources in multiple directions to improve power generation efficiency. What will happen if the photovoltaic bracket is blown by the wind
When exposed to wind, all objects vibrate, and depending on several characteristics of the array structures, arrays may experience violent resonance or severe frame member deflection, which could lead to catastrophic losses. . Severe storms, hail, and hurricane-force winds are on the rise in many regions—and with them, damage to photovoltaic systems. Extreme weather conditions are particularly common during the summer months, with wind speeds that can not only uproot trees but also tear solar modules from their anchors. These structural supports typically withstand wind speeds between 90-150 mph (145-241 km/h), but actual capacity depends on multiple engineering factors. Let's break down what really. . Solar photovoltaic panels what else do you need
You need solar panels, inverters, racking equipment, and performance monitoring equipment to go solar. You also might want an energy storage system (aka solar battery), especially if you live in an area that doesn't have net metering. Depending on where you live, you may also consider a solar battery. Grid-tied systems are the most common and the cheapest because they use the least amount of equipment: solar panels, wiring, racking, grid-tied inverters, and a net meter.
